Nicholas of Mozhaisk, with scenes from his life

Iconography:  Nicholas of Mozhaisk, Hagiographic cycle Nicholas

Date: XVII century. 1667

Iconographic school/art center:  North of Russia (Zaonezhye).

Origin: From the Chapel of St. Nicholas in the village of Tambitsy, Medvezhyegorsky district, the Republic of Karelia.

Material: Wood, tempera

Dimensions:  height 109 cm, width 89 cm

The saint is portrayed full-length with uplifted hands. In his right hand he holds a sword and a model of the church in his left. The centerpiece is surrounded by sixteen border scenes.
